San Isidro

4.5/5(307 area reviews)

Major financial quarter with a vibrant artistic community, San Isidro offers a mix of modern and ancient attractions. Explore the 4th-century Wak'a Wallamarka temple and marvel at the Hotel Westin Libertador, while navigating Lima's key avenues.

Barranco

4.5/5(110 area reviews)

Bohemian and romantic, this district is home to artists and musicians. Explore the Bajada de los Baños walkway, visit the Pedro de Osma museum, or surf at the popular beaches.

San Miguel

3.5/5(26 area reviews)

Part of Lima's urban area, San Miguel boasts the Pontifical Catholic University of Peru, Plaza San Miguel, and Parque de las Leyendas. Explore its economic centers along La Marina, Universitaria, and Elmer Faucett avenues, just 20-30 minutes from the airport.

San Borja

4.5/5(26 area reviews)

Focused on sports and culture, this district boasts green spaces, bicycle paths, and the Coliseo Dibos sports venue. Explore the Lima Convention Center, National Library, and shop at La Rambla or Real Plaza Primavera. Accessible via Lima Metro Line 1.
